To add energy, try Black Onyx with touches of pink tones such as Coral Beach or Subtle Peach.If you’re super modern, you’ll love Black Onyx paired with matte finishes or light-grain wood finishes. Keep it fresh: pair a white such as Crystal Clear White with Black Onyx.The natural look is in: pair Deep Onyx with yellows and browns like Vintage Yellow and Rowhouse Brown.Yeomans suggested Glidden brand colors America’s Cup Navy, Dapper Tan and Khaki Green, adding that, “They’re classics for a reason.” Try Deep Onyx with the basics: primary reds and blues, white, and earthy browns and greens. Basic isn’t a bad thing when it comes to home décor.If a black wall is too over-the-top for you, you can try Deep Onyx as an accent color on trim and doors.Because choosing the right color is half the battle, being able to see the color on your walls basically means you’re halfway done with your project.
